As the clock ticks down on this evening’s Gameweek 24 deadline, we roll out the Scout Picks for your perusal once again. United, Everton and Sunderland all chip in with a couple of players ahead of their respective home fixtures as we return to league matters after the weekend’s FA Cup interruption:

Simon Mignolet gets the nod for Sunderland’s home clash with Swansea this evening. The Black Cats stopper has registered four clean sheets in his last six at the Stadium of Light and with Michael Laudrup’s side scoring in just one of their previous four on the road, the chance of defensive returns looks prosperous for the second top scoring keeper in Fantasy Premier League (FPL).

Leighton Baines is back in the mix as Everton welcome West Brom to Goodison. Back-to-back clean sheets highlight the Toffees’ current defensive form and with set-pieces also boosting his appeal, the left-back has racked up 22 points in the last three Gameweeks . Baines’ owners will be in confident mood against an out-of-sorts Baggies side with a single point in their last four.

We welcome Robert Huth into the Scout Picks ahead of Stoke’s home clash with Wigan. Although they’ve managed just one clean sheet in six, Tony Pulis’ side will be optimistic of returning to resilient defensive ways against a Latics side that have scored just 10 goals on their travels all season. While the big German has yet to produce attacking returns this term, he’s offered a greater goal threat than Ryan Shawcross in the Potters’ backline – Andy Wilkinson is your budget alternative at 4.4.

Patrice Evra’s attacking displays make the United left-back impossible to overlook. The Frenchman’s security of game time earns him the nod over fellow full-back Rafael and, as Southampton make their way to Old Trafford, Evra will be looking to extend the stunning form that has harvested a goal, a pair of assists, a clean sheet and five bonus points in his last three home matches.

Handed just 45 minutes in Sunday’s FA Cup draw at Brentford, Juan Mata is set to return to the Chelsea starting line-up tomorrow evening as the Blues make their way to Reading. With attacking returns in 13 of his last 15 league starts, the current top scoring FPL midfielder could be primed for points once again as Rafa Benitez looks to engineer a fifth straight league win on the road.

Similar to Mata, Theo Walcott has afforded Fantasy managers a consistent source of points over the last few months. The Arsenal man has scored or assisted in nine of his last 11 matches – regardless of whether he plays up top or on the wing, Walcott’s eye for goal continues to produce. Three sets of double figures in his last five home starts are indicative of his Emirates form as Liverpool make their way to north London tomorrow evening.

Unlike our previous pair, Gareth Bale has stuttered in recent matches. The Spurs winger has produced in just one of his last six but an average of 6.2 points per game is bettered only by Mata and Walcott for midfielders. With four of his five sets of double figures produced on the road, however, a trip to Carrow Road could reignite his charge up the Fantasy standings – Norwich have just one clean sheet in their last 11 Gameweeks.

With a single assist in his last five, Marouane Fellaini is another midfield option who has faltered of late. The Everton man has been shifted into a deeper central midfield role in the past couple of matches but with Nikica Jelavic misfiring up front, we reckon David Moyes could move the giant Belgian back to his regular support role at Goodison as he looks to take advantage of a West Brom defence that has conceded at least twice in five of their last six on the road.

Runaway leader in this week’s Captain Poll with 64% of the votes cast so far, Robin Van Persie will be looking to replicate his Gameweek 3 hat-trick against Southampton at Old Trafford tomorrow evening. Rested for the FA Cup win over Fulham last Saturday, the Dutchman will be raring to go once again as he looks to extend his lead at the top of the FPL standings.

Steven Fletcher’s return to form has been instrumental in Sunderland’s recent rise up the table. The Scot has scored or assisted in five of his last eight and, coming in at 7.1 in FPL, is a strong mid-price option against a Swansea side with a single clean sheet in their last four.

Having started each of the last four for City, Edin Dzeko looks a good bet to continue in the starting line-up for this evening’s trip to QPR. Dzeko has scored or assisted in each of those games and will carry strong form into the Loftus Road encounter – Harry Redknapp has registered just a single clean sheet at home since taking over the reins and seems up against it as the visitors look for a fifth straight win.

Brede Hangeland makes the bench as Fulham prepare for the visit of West Ham. The big centre-half has disappointed as a Fantasy prospect this term but his threat in the opposition box, allied with the Hammers’ record of six away goals all season, boosts the 4.8 priced defender’s appeal ahead of tomorrow’s clash at the Cottage.

We’re going to ignore Jon Walters’ previous home display and offer the Stoke midfielder the chance of redemption as Wigan roll up to the Britannia. As Tony Pulis looks to put a wretched run of results behind him, he’ll be looking to Walters to bring the goal threat which harvested a 15 point return in the Potters’ last home win – the visitors’ recent record of eight goals against in their last three sums up their defensive frailties right now.

Christian Benteke is our final bench-warmer. If Villa are to get anything from their home game with Newcastle tonight, the Belgian is almost certain to play a part – he has scored or assisted six of their last seven goals from Gameweek 16 onwards and is up against a Magpies side with a single clean sheet on the road all season.
